Product Description

The HONEYWELL CC-PDOD51 is a high-density digital output (DO) module that installs into a dedicated slot within a Honeywell Experion C Series I/O chassis or directly into a controller chassis. Its primary function is to receive digital command signals from the process controller’s CPU via the internal backplane and convert them into physically switched output signals to drive field devices. The “PDO” in the model name typically stands for Point Discrete Output. The module provides per-channel isolation and protection, ensuring that a fault on one output or in the field does not affect other channels or the control system. The CC-PDOD51 is engineered for high reliability in continuous process environments, offering robust performance for both routine control and critical interlock functions.

Comparison with Competing Products

As a proprietary module for Honeywell Experion, the CC-PDOD51 does not have direct interchangeable competitors. Its functional equivalents are the digital output modules in other major DCS platforms, such as Emerson’s DeltaV CHARM DO cards, Siemens’ SIMATIC PCS 7 DO modules (6ES7), or Yokogawa’s CENTUM VP FIO/RIO DO modules. While these competitors offer similar functionality (channel count, isolation, diagnostics), the CC-PDOD51 is specifically optimized for the Experion control network, I/O bus, and engineering environment. The choice is inherently tied to the selection of the overarching DCS platform. For users of Honeywell Experion, this module is the standard and supported solution for digital outputs.

Selection Suggestions and Precautions

  1. Verify Exact Specifications: Confirm the output type (sourcing vs. sinking, DC voltage range, current rating) of the CC-PDOD51 model against the requirements of your field devices (e.g., solenoid valve coil specifications).
  2. Calculate Total Load Current: Ensure the cumulative current draw of all activated outputs on the module does not exceed the total backplane or module power budget. Consider inrush currents for inductive loads.
  3. Use External Protection for Inductive Loads: Even with some built-in suppression, for highly inductive loads (large contactors, solenoids), use external flyback diodes or surge suppressors directly at the load to protect the module’s output transistors.
  4. Proper Wiring and Fusing: Follow wiring diagrams precisely. Use appropriately sized wires. Consider installing external fuses or circuit breakers on each output or group of outputs for added protection.
  5. Configuration in Control Builder: The module must be correctly configured in the Experion Control Builder software, including assignment to the proper controller and I/O channel definitions.
